In an interview with Songfacts, Blue Öyster Cult singer and guitarist Buck Dharma looked back on the songwriting experience.
RELATED: 1981 Rock Duet Became the Biggest Hit Ever for Both Artists
“Richard would write on a typewriter and we’d have sheets of lyrics and on the page and it would look just look like poetry with a lot of lower case and free form, free association,” Dharma recalled in an interview published by the Herald Tribune. “I don’t know how long I’d had his lyric, but it was about 1980 and we’d moved to Connecticut.”
“After ‘[Don’t Fear] The Reaper’ was a hit, the band was under commercial pressure to have more,” he revealed. “The lyric on ['Burnin' for You'] was written by Richard Meltzer. I think that's probably his most sentimental lyric. He's not a very sentimental person, so for him to write an actual thoughtful and sentimental lyric is kind of funny. Although it's still classic Meltzer with the lines like, 'Time to play B-sides.' Which you're not gonna hear in your average tune.”
